I have grown aubrietia for many years cascading over my wall. I have noticed for the first time this year a clump missing. I wondered if children or a person who wanted a bit for propagation had pulled it out, but on inspection, it does look a bit as if a creature had maybe bitten through the stems. I have loads of snails living under the aubrietia on the bricks of the wall, but they have never caused a problem in nearly 20 years, so I am mystified, but the hole has made the display very messy.
